系统级容器部署是现代应用开发和运维中的关键环节,它不仅提升了部署效率,还增强了系统的可扩展性和稳定性。从单节点到集群编排,整个过程需要合理规划与实施。
在单节点部署中,通常使用Docker作为基础工具,通过编写Dockerfile构建镜像,并利用docker run命令启动容器。这种方式适合小型应用或测试环境,能够快速实现服务的运行与管理。

AI辅助设计图,仅供参考
当业务增长需要更高的可用性和负载能力时,单节点已无法满足需求。此时,可以引入Kubernetes等容器编排工具,将多个节点组成集群,实现自动化的容器调度与管理。
集群编排的核心在于资源调度、服务发现和负载均衡。Kubernetes通过Pod、Service和Deployment等组件,提供了强大的容器管理能力,使得应用能够在多节点间灵活迁移和扩展。
在部署过程中,需要注意网络配置、存储管理以及安全策略。合理的网络策略确保容器间的通信顺畅,而持久化存储则保障了数据的安全性与一致性。
实施系统级容器部署时,建议从简单的单节点开始,逐步过渡到集群模式。同时,持续监控与优化也是保证系统稳定运行的重要环节。